On the call for the question, the motion passed by the following roll call vote: Councilmembers Daysog: Aye; Herrera Spencer: Aye; Knox White: Aye; Vella: Aye; and Mayor Ezzy Ashcraft: Aye. Ayes: 5. CITY MANAGER COMMUNICATIONS (22-088) The City Manager announced CARE team has received 44 calls for service in the first month of operation; stated the CARE team can be reached by 911 or 510-337- 8340; the City is tentatively planning on holding the Fourth of July parade while staff continues to monitor the COVID-19 situation; there is a high wind watch alert for the Bay Area through Thursday. ORAL COMMUNICATIONS, NON-AGENDA None. COUNCIL REFERRALS (22-089) Consider Directing Staff to Address Identifying New Areas at Alameda Point to Develop a Number of Housing Units Above the Originally-Agreed Upon Numbers of the 2023-2031 Regional Housing Needs Allocation (RHNA).
